Output 579444029e060c4f8101d9534f346e305857bbeb28a8b903a91fd0a332e3421f:0

value
2568647
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fb0e820ab8aff2b1b938342aa1133bf52836c52 OP_EQUALVERIFY OP_CHECKSIG
address
1BBZvzPrDRLyrUfzYzomahiiQHRCUe1ygY
transaction
579444029e060c4f8101d9534f346e305857bbeb28a8b903a91fd0a332e3421f
confirmations
523522
spent
true